Transaction fcd79faec343823b088a861f95491ca17f42a2954ccb55d9bde68f5d820d7e56

2 Input
2 Outputs
  • fcd79faec343823b088a861f95491ca17f42a2954ccb55d9bde68f5d820d7e56:0
  • value  16545387
    address  14XirGiCPY7SC9teiw15a9d1yant2LFBgc
  • fcd79faec343823b088a861f95491ca17f42a2954ccb55d9bde68f5d820d7e56:1
  • value  49435755
    address  12CpKx3tgtUwQR36qG82UcvYUkTMKTg4Pa